Hey night team — quick handover on the pool-car key cabinet at Grayfell Depot. The little grey cabinet by the back office got rekeyed today after the hinge repair, so your old combo won't work. Cars 3 and 5 are out until morning; everything else should be hanging inside. New cabinet code is below.

badge for yahif-bahaf: bdg-XUBUM-7

Meeting notes — Tuesday standup (excerpt)

Returned demo units: six Vexatron V2 handhelds back from the Marlowe Group trial. Two have cracked screens; flag for repair, not resale. Remaining four to be wiped and reboxed by Thursday. Priya owns the wipe log; Danil confirms box counts. Storage in cage B until courier collection Friday morning. Office manager to sign the release form before anything leaves the building. The courier hand-over instruction for Friday is as follows.

drop instructions, hahip-badug: the quenox ralath courier leaves the kaseth fraiel rusiel tameth belys istdor ralion giliel ledger at gate 7830 under passcode 165413

Ticket OPS-913: Vault on the Farrow build cluster is locked. Cause: clock skew between agents bld-3 and bld-7 exceeded the token validity window, so unseal attempts were rejected as expired and the lockout tripped. Fix: NTP sync is now enforced at agent boot; skew alarm added to the Pinloft dashboard. New folks: always check agent clocks before blaming the vault. To unseal and resume builds, use the recovery passphrase below.

vault phrase of yajef-yadup = ulawyn-isteth-briwyn-istax